Usando Aspose.Total for C++ você pode converter o arquivo PPTX para CSV dentro de aplicativos C++ em duas etapas simples. Em primeiro lugar, usando Aspose.Slides for C++ , você pode exportar PPTX para HTML. Depois disso, usando Aspose.Cells for C++ Spreadsheet Programming API, você pode converter HTML para CSV.
Como converter PPTX para CSV via C++
- Abra o arquivo PPTX usando a referência de classe Apresentação
- Converta PPTX para HTML usando o método Save
- Carregue o documento HTML usando a referência de classe IWorkbook
- Salve o documento no formato CSV usando o método Save
Requisitos de conversão
Instale via Package Manager Console do Visual Studio com Install-Package Aspose.Total.Cpp
.
Como alternativa, obtenha o instalador MSI offline ou as DLLs em um arquivo ZIP em downloads .
Conversor Online Gratuito de PPTX para CSV
Converter PPTX Protegido para CSV via C++
Usando a API, você também pode abrir o documento protegido por senha. Se o documento PPTX de entrada estiver protegido por senha, você não poderá convertê-lo em CSV sem usar a senha. Quando seu documento está protegido por senha, isso significa que ele impõe certas restrições à apresentação. Para remover as restrições, a senha deve ser inserida. Uma apresentação protegida por senha é considerada uma apresentação bloqueada. A API permite que você abra o documento criptografado passando a senha correta em um objeto LoadOptions. O exemplo de código a seguir mostra como abrir um documento criptografado com uma senha.
perguntas frequentes
- Como posso converter PPTX para CSV Online?O aplicativo de conversão PPTX online está localizado acima. Para iniciar o processo de conversão, você pode adicionar seu arquivo PPTX arrastando e soltando-o na área branca ou clicando dentro da área para importar o documento. Depois, clique no botão "Converter". Assim que o processo de conversão de PPTX para CSV for concluído, você poderá baixar o arquivo convertido com apenas um clique.
- Quanto tempo leva para converter PPTX?A velocidade deste conversor online é rápida, mas depende muito do tamanho do arquivo PPTX que está sendo convertido. Arquivos PPTX menores podem ser renderizados para CSV em apenas alguns segundos. Se você planeja integrar o código de conversão em um aplicativo C++, a velocidade dependerá de como você otimizou seu aplicativo para o processo de conversão.
- É seguro converter PPTX para CSV usando o conversor gratuito Aspose.Total?Claro! O link de download dos arquivos CSV estará disponível instantaneamente após a conversão. Excluímos os arquivos enviados após 24 horas e os links de download deixarão de funcionar após esse período. Ninguém tem acesso aos seus arquivos. A conversão de arquivos (incluindo PPTX) é absolutamente segura. Principalmente o aplicativo gratuito é integrado para fins de teste, para que se possa verificar o resultado antes de integrar o código.
- Qual navegador devo usar para converter PPTX?Você pode usar qualquer navegador moderno para esta conversão online, por exemplo, Google Chrome, Firefox, Opera, Safari. Mas caso você esteja desenvolvendo um aplicativo de desktop. A API de conversão Aspose.Total PPTX funcionará sem problemas.
Explore PPTX Opções de conversão com C++
O que é PPTX Formato de Arquivo
O formato de arquivo PPTX é o sucessor do formato PPT (Apresentação do PowerPoint) e é usado pelo Microsoft PowerPoint, o popular software de apresentação incluído no pacote do Microsoft Office. Os arquivos PPTX foram introduzidos com o lançamento do Microsoft Office 2007 e são baseados no formato de arquivo Open XML.
Os arquivos PPTX armazenam apresentações como uma coleção de slides individuais, cada um contendo vários elementos, como texto, imagens, formas, gráficos, tabelas e conteúdo multimídia. O formato usa codificação baseada em XML, que permite armazenamento mais eficiente, recuperação de dados aprimorada e compatibilidade aprimorada com outros aplicativos de software.
Uma das principais vantagens do formato PPTX é seu tamanho de arquivo menor em comparação com o formato formato PPT mais antigo. Isso é obtido por meio de técnicas de compactação aprimoradas e eliminação de dados redundantes, resultando em arquivos mais compactos que são mais fáceis de compartilhar, transferir e armazenar.
Arquivos PPTX também oferecem recursos e recursos avançados, incluindo suporte para formatação aprimorada opções, transições de slides, animações e elementos multimídia incorporados. O formato permite maior flexibilidade no design e personalização de apresentações, permitindo que os usuários criem apresentações de slides visualmente atraentes e interativas.
Arquivos PPTX podem ser abertos, editados e apresentados usando o Microsoft PowerPoint ou aplicativos de software compatíveis em diferentes plataformas, incluindo Windows, macOS e dispositivos móveis. Eles podem ser compartilhados por e-mail, carregados em serviços de armazenamento em nuvem ou acessados por meio de plataformas de colaboração para trabalho em equipe e entrega de apresentações.
O que é CSV Formato de Arquivo
Um arquivo CSV (valores separados por vírgula) é um formato comumente usado para armazenar dados tabulares, semelhante a uma planilha ou banco de dados. Consiste em dados separados por vírgulas, onde cada linha representa um registro. Arquivos CSV podem ser abertos em editores de texto como Microsoft Notepad ou Apple TextEdit, bem como em programas de planilhas como Microsoft Excel ou Apple Numbers.
Quando abertos em um editor de texto, os dados CSV são exibidos em formato de tabela. As colunas são separadas por vírgulas e cada linha é separada por uma nova linha. A primeira linha, conhecida como linha de cabeçalho, contém os nomes das colunas.
Os arquivos CSV facilitam a troca de dados entre diferentes aplicativos. Os dados podem ser exportados de programas de planilhas como Excel ou Numbers e salvos em formato CSV. Da mesma forma, os arquivos CSV podem ser importados para esses programas, permitindo que os dados sejam transferidos de um sistema para outro.
Os arquivos CSV oferecem flexibilidade e compatibilidade devido à sua estrutura simples e universal. Eles são amplamente usados para migração de dados, compartilhamento de informações entre plataformas e integração de dados de várias fontes. A natureza direta dos arquivos CSV os torna acessíveis para manipulação, análise e processamento de dados por humanos e sistemas de computador.